利比里亚丁堡:基本实践实验室
"利比里亚丁堡:基本实践实验室"这个标题暗示我们即将探讨的是一场与编程或技术相关的实验,特别是与数据库管理和查询语言TSQL相关的基础知识。在这个“实验室”环境中,学员们将有机会深入理解并应用TSQL(Transact-SQL)的原理。 TSQL是SQL(结构化查询语言)的一个扩展版本,主要用于微软的SQL Server数据库管理系统。它是数据库管理员、开发人员和分析师进行数据查询、更新、插入和删除操作的核心工具。通过这个“基本实践实验室”,我们可以预见到以下几个关键的知识点: 1. **基础语法**:学习TSQL的第一步是掌握其基本语法,包括SELECT语句用于查询数据,INSERT语句用于添加新记录,UPDATE语句用于修改现有数据,以及DELETE语句用于删除记录。 2. **聚合函数**:TSQL提供了如SUM, AVG, COUNT, MAX, MIN等聚合函数,用于对一组值进行计算,常用于数据分析和报表制作。 3. **JOIN操作**:在处理多个表的数据时,JOIN语句是至关重要的。它允许我们从不同的表中提取和组合相关数据,如INNER JOIN, LEFT JOIN, RIGHT JOIN, FULL JOIN等。 4. **子查询**:子查询是在一个更大的查询语句内部使用的查询,可以用来检索满足特定条件的子集,或者在复杂的逻辑判断中提供中间结果。 5. **存储过程**:TSQL支持创建和执行存储过程,这是一种预编译的SQL代码集合,可提高性能并简化复杂的任务管理。 6. **触发器**:触发器是响应特定数据库事件(如INSERT, UPDATE或DELETE操作)自动执行的SQL代码,用于维护数据库的完整性或实施业务规则。 7. **索引**:了解如何创建和管理索引对于提升查询性能至关重要。包括唯一索引、非唯一索引、聚集索引和非聚集索引的区别和应用。 8. **事务管理**:TSQL提供了事务处理机制,确保数据的完整性和一致性。了解BEGIN TRANSACTION, COMMIT和ROLLBACK命令的使用至关重要。 9. **视图**:视图是虚拟表,由SELECT语句定义,提供了一种简化数据访问和保护数据的方式。 10. **错误处理和调试**:学习如何捕获和处理TSQL中的错误,以及如何使用TRY-CATCH结构进行错误处理,是成为熟练TSQL使用者的关键部分。 "基本的实验室实践"这部分描述可能意味着这些知识点将通过实际操作和练习来教授,使学员能够加深理解和掌握。LBD-master这个压缩包可能包含一系列的练习文件、脚本或教程,帮助学员逐步探索和实践TSQL的各种功能和技巧。通过这个实践实验室,学员不仅会学习到理论知识,更会在实践中提升技能,为他们在IT领域的职业生涯打下坚实的基础。
- 1
- 粉丝: 24
- 资源: 4616
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 国际象棋检测2-YOLO(v5至v11)、COCO、CreateML、Paligemma、TFRecord、VOC数据集合集.rar
- ssd5课件图片记录保存
- 常用算法介绍与学习资源汇总
- Python与Pygame实现带特效的圣诞节场景模拟程序
- 国际象棋检测11-YOLO(v7至v9)、COCO、Darknet、Paligemma、VOC数据集合集.rar
- 使用Python和matplotlib库绘制爱心图形的技术教程
- Java外卖项目(瑞吉外卖项目的扩展)
- 必应图片壁纸Python爬虫代码bing-img.zip
- 基于Pygame库实现新年烟花效果的Python代码
- 浪漫节日代码 - 爱心代码、圣诞树代码